.hs-two-col .col-two-inner{display:flex;justify-content:space-between}.hs-two-col h1.heading{font-weight:400;letter-spacing:-.96px;line-height:116.667%;margin:0}.hs-two-col .heading:is(h1,h2,h3,h4,h5,h6,.h1,.h2,.h3,.h4,.h5,.h6,.display-1,.display-2,.display-3,.display-4){margin:0}.hs-two-col .heading>span{font-weight:600}.hs-two-col .description{font-family:Bespoke Serif Variable;font-size:16px;font-style:normal;font-weight:400;letter-spacing:-.16px;line-height:24px}.hs-two-col .btn-wrapper a.cta-button{font-family:Bespoke Serif Variable;font-size:14px;font-style:normal;font-weight:500;line-height:16px;min-height:unset}.hs-two-col .btn-wrapper .cta-group{gap:12px}.hs-two-col .right-line{display:inline-block;height:1px;width:100%}.hs-two-col .title{padding-right:12px}.hs-two-col .top-title-inner{align-items:center;display:flex;position:relative}.hs-two-col .top-title{padding-bottom:24px}.hs-two-col .heading-wrap{padding-bottom:16px}.hs-two-col .description{padding-bottom:40px}.hs-two-col .title{font-family:Bespoke Serif Variable;font-size:16px;font-style:normal;font-weight:600;letter-spacing:-.16px;line-height:24px}.hs-hero-banner.hs-two-col .btn-wrapper a.cta-button{letter-spacing:-.18px}.hs-two-col .logo-sec{padding-bottom:15px}@media(max-width:1024px){.hs-two-col .col-two-inner>div{width:50%}.hs-two-col .col-two-inner{gap:20px}.hs-two-col .top-title{padding-top:0}.hs-two-col .col-two-inner{align-items:center}}@media(max-width:767px){.hs-two-col .col-two-inner{flex-wrap:wrap}.hs-two-col .col-two-inner>div{width:100%}.hs-two-col .img-wrap{text-align:center}}